大模型优化过程的核心要素主要包括以下几个方面:
1. 数据预处理:在模型训练之前,需要对原始数据进行清洗、归一化、特征选择等预处理操作,以提高模型的泛化能力和准确性。例如,可以使用数据标准化方法将数据转换为统一的尺度,以消除不同特征之间的量纲影响。
2. 模型选择与设计:根据任务需求和数据特点,选择合适的模型架构(如神经网络、决策树、支持向量机等)并进行设计。在设计过程中,需要考虑模型的复杂度、参数调优、正则化项等因素,以提高模型的性能。
3. 超参数调优:通过调整模型的超参数(如学习率、批处理大小、正则化强度等),以获得最优的模型性能。常用的超参数调优方法包括网格搜索、随机搜索、贝叶斯优化等。
4. 交叉验证与评估指标:使用交叉验证方法对模型进行评估,以减少过拟合和欠拟合的风险。同时,选择合适的评估指标(如准确率、召回率、F1分数等)来衡量模型的性能。
5. 模型融合与集成:为了提高模型的鲁棒性和泛化能力,可以采用模型融合或集成技术(如Bagging、Stacking、Random Forest等)。这些方法通过组合多个弱分类器来提高整体性能,同时降低过拟合的风险。
6. 模型压缩与加速:对于大型模型,可以通过模型压缩(如剪枝、量化、知识蒸馏等)和加速(如GPU加速、分布式计算等)技术来减少模型的大小和计算时间,从而提高实际应用中的效率。
7. 模型监控与维护:在模型部署后,需要定期监控模型的性能和稳定性,及时发现并处理潜在的问题。同时,根据业务需求和技术发展,对模型进行持续的优化和更新。
总之,大模型优化过程是一个综合性的工作,需要综合考虑数据预处理、模型选择与设计、超参数调优、交叉验证与评估指标、模型融合与集成、模型压缩与加速以及模型监控与维护等多个方面。通过不断优化这些核心要素,可以提高大模型的性能和实用性,更好地满足实际应用场景的需求。